WELL IVE HAD MY WING OUT UNDER THE PORCH COVERED UP FOR A FEW MONTHS WITH ONLY THE TOP SKINS RIVETED ON. NEEDLESS TO SAY THERE IS STILL PLENTY OF DUST IN THERE. DOES ANY ONE KNOW OF A GOOD NON COROSIVE CLEANER THAT I CAN USE TO WIPE AWAY ALL THE DUST, PRIOR TO INSPECTION AND CLOSE UP. SIMPLE GREEN, AV8???. THANKS
 
Ignacio,
Try "Dawn" dish washing soap and water (more water than soap).
A pump up sprayer should do the trick.
Then rinse well.
Mild ... but will cut grease etc.
This is what I use to prep large parts before self etch priming.
 
The non- corrosive "aviation" version of Simple Green is now sold at Home Depot. It comes in a blue spray bottle, and say's "Boeing spec" on the front of the bottle. It's less than $6.00. It's either found on the house/office cleaning rack, or with vehicle cleaning products.
